I was recently in a similar pickle . Where did all the tires go ? The only ones I found on numerous web sites are Avon Sprint ST , in the appropriate sizes . They are ZR rated radials . Not that I’ll ever use the high speed rating . I’ve found high speed rated tires “usually “ are better quality & require less balancing . Usually I’ll balance the wheel without a tire on it @ the first tire change & paint those weights flat black to match the (cast ) rims . Ya might be surprised how much the wheel is out !

I emailed Continental about this, and was told that the Trail Attack 3 could be used as a substitution, but I'm not having much luck finding that either. They also told me that the RA4 will be coming out in 8 more sizes this year, but 130/80-17 isn't one of them  :sad:

I'd really prefer to only replace the rear right now, if possible, but having grip in cold and wet conditions is important to me, and the main other tire I looked at before was the Metzeler RoadTec 01.....but apparently at least one of our sizes in that tire is a bias ply construction for some reason, so I don't think that would work.

How do the Michelin Road Classic and Bridgestone A41 compare to the RA3 for cold and wet conditions?

Edit: I see that the Road Classic is bias ply in most sizes, so I guess that's out as an option for only replacing the rear
